Freigeben über


Auflisten von userRegistrationDetails

Namespace: microsoft.graph

Wichtig

Die APIs unter der /beta Version in Microsoft Graph können sich ändern. Die Verwendung dieser APIs in Produktionsanwendungen wird nicht unterstützt. Um festzustellen, ob eine API in v1.0 verfügbar ist, verwenden Sie die Version Selektor.

Ruft eine Liste der Authentifizierungsmethoden ab, die für einen Benutzer registriert sind, wie im userRegistrationDetails-Objekt definiert. Diese Methode funktioniert nicht für deaktivierte Benutzer.

Diese API ist in den folgenden nationalen Cloudbereitstellungen verfügbar.

Globaler Dienst US Government L4 US Government L5 (DOD) China, betrieben von 21Vianet

Berechtigungen

Eine der nachfolgenden Berechtigungen ist erforderlich, um diese API aufrufen zu können. Weitere Informationen, unter anderem zur Auswahl von Berechtigungen, finden Sie unter Berechtigungen.

Berechtigungstyp Berechtigungen (von der Berechtigung mit den wenigsten Rechten zu der mit den meisten Rechten)
Delegiert (Geschäfts-, Schul- oder Unikonto) AuditLog.Read.All
Delegiert (persönliches Microsoft-Konto) Nicht unterstützt
Anwendung AuditLog.Read.All

Für delegierte Szenarien muss der aufrufende Benutzer mindestens über eine der folgenden Microsoft Entra-Rollen verfügen:

  • Berichteleser
  • Sicherheitsleseberechtigter
  • Sicherheitsadministrator
  • Globaler Leser

HTTP-Anforderung

GET /reports/authenticationMethods/userRegistrationDetails

Optionale Abfrageparameter

Diese Methode unterstützt den $filterOData-Abfrageparameter , um die Antwort anzupassen. Sie können auf eine oder mehrere der folgenden Eigenschaften der UserRegistrationDetails-Ressource anwenden$filter.

Eigenschaft Beschreibung Beispiel
isMfaCapable Filtern Sie nach Benutzern, die bereit sind, die Kennwortzurücksetzung oder mehrstufige Authentifizierung (Multi-Factor Authentication, MFA) durchzuführen. Unterstützte Filteroperatoren: eq. /reports/authenticationMethods/userRegistrationDetails?$filter=isMfaCapable eq true
isMfaRegistered Filtern Sie nach Benutzern, die für MFA registriert sind. Unterstützte Filteroperatoren sind: eq. /reports/authenticationMethods/userRegistrationDetails?$filter=isMfaRegistered eq true
isSsprEnabled Filtern Sie nach Benutzern, die für SSPR aktiviert wurden. Unterstützte Filteroperatoren sind: eq. /reports/authenticationMethods/userRegistrationDetails?$filter=isSsprEnabled eq true.
isSsprRegistered Filtern Sie nach Benutzern, die sich für die Self-Service-Kennwortzurücksetzung (SSPR) registriert haben. Unterstützte Filteroperatoren sind: eq. /reports/authenticationMethods/userRegistrationDetails?$filter=isSsprRegistered eq true
methodsRegistered Filtern Sie nach den Authentifizierungsmethoden, die während der Registrierung verwendet werden. Unterstützte Filteroperatoren sind: eq. /reports/authenticationMethods/userRegistrationDetails?$filter=methodsRegistered/any(x:x eq 'email')
userDisplayName Filtern Sie nach Benutzername. Unterstützte Filteroperatoren sind: eq und startswith(). Unterstützt Die Groß-/Kleinschreibung wird nicht beachtet. /reports/authenticationMethods/userRegistrationDetails?$filter=userDisplayName eq 'Contoso'
userPrincipalName Filtern Sie nach Dem Namen des Benutzerprinzipals. Unterstützte Filteroperatoren sind: eq und startswith(). Unterstützt Die Groß-/Kleinschreibung wird nicht beachtet. /reports/authenticationMethods/userRegistrationDetails?$filter=userPrincipalName eq 'Contoso'

Anforderungsheader

Name Beschreibung
Authorization Bearer {token}. Erforderlich. Erfahren Sie mehr über die Authentifizierung und Autorisierung.

Anforderungstext

Geben Sie keinen Anforderungstext für diese Methode an.

Antwort

Wenn die Methode erfolgreich verläuft, werden der 200 OK Antwortcode und eine Auflistung von userRegistrationDetails-Objekten im Antworttext zurückgegeben.

Beispiele

Anforderung

Das folgende Beispiel zeigt eine Anfrage.

GET https://graph.microsoft.com/beta/reports/authenticationMethods/userRegistrationDetails

Antwort

Das folgende Beispiel zeigt die Antwort.

Hinweis: Das hier gezeigte Antwortobjekt kann zur besseren Lesbarkeit gekürzt werden.

HTTP/1.1 200 OK
Content-Type: application/json

{
  "@odata.context": "https://graph.microsoft.com/beta/$metadata#reports/authenticationMethods/userRegistrationDetails",
  "value": [
    {
      "id": "86462606-fde0-4fc4-9e0c-a20eb73e54c6",
      "userPrincipalName": "AlexW@Contoso.com",
      "userDisplayName": "Alex Wilber",
      "isAdmin": false,
      "isSsprRegistered": false,
      "isSsprEnabled": false,
      "isSsprCapable": false,
      "isMfaRegistered": true,
      "isMfaCapable": true,
      "isPasswordlessCapable": false,
      "lastUpdatedDateTime": "2023-03-13T19:15:41.6195833Z",
      "methodsRegistered": [
        "microsoftAuthenticatorPush",
        "softwareOneTimePasscode"
      ],
      "defaultMfaMethod": "microsoftAuthenticatorPush",
      "isSystemPreferredAuthenticationMethodEnabled": true,
      "systemPreferredAuthenticationMethods": [                
        "push"
      ],
      "userPreferredMethodForSecondaryAuthentication": "push",       
      "userType": "member"
    },
    {
      "id": "c6ad1942-4afa-47f8-8d48-afb5d8d69d2f",
      "userPrincipalName": "AllanD@Contoso.com",
      "userDisplayName": "Allan Deyoung",
      "isAdmin": false,
      "isSsprRegistered": false,
      "isSsprEnabled": false,
      "isSsprCapable": false,
      "isMfaRegistered": false,
      "isMfaCapable": false,
      "isPasswordlessCapable": false,
      "lastUpdatedDateTime": "2023-03-13T19:15:41.6195833Z",
      "methodsRegistered": [],
      "defaultMfaMethod": "",
      "isSystemPreferredAuthenticationMethodEnabled": true,
      "systemPreferredAuthenticationMethods": [],
      "userPreferredMethodForSecondaryAuthentication": "",      
      "userType": "guest"
    },
    {
      "id": "c8096958-797c-44fa-8fde-a6fb62567cf0",
      "userPrincipalName": "BiancaP@Contoso.com",
      "userDisplayName": "Bianca Pisani",
      "isAdmin": false,
      "isSsprRegistered": true,
      "isSsprEnabled": false,
      "isSsprCapable": false,
      "isMfaRegistered": true,
      "isMfaCapable": true,
      "isPasswordlessCapable": false,
      "lastUpdatedDateTime": "2023-03-13T19:15:41.6195833Z",
      "methodsRegistered": [
        "mobilePhone",
        "microsoftAuthenticatorPush",
        "softwareOneTimePasscode"
      ],
      "defaultMfaMethod": "mobilePhone",
      "isSystemPreferredAuthenticationMethodEnabled": true,
      "systemPreferredAuthenticationMethods": [                
        "push"
      ],
      "userPreferredMethodForSecondaryAuthentication": "voiceMobile",      
      "userType": "member"
    }
  ]
}